Research On The Input-output Efficiency Of The Public Hospitals Based On The Three-stage DEA Model In Henan Province

Objective:Explore the principles and methods of the three-stage DEA model,the three-stage DEA model was used to explore the input-output efficiency of 79 hospitals in Henan province(including general hospitals,Chinese medicine hospitals and specialist hospitals).As well as financial,science and education investment and other environmental factors on the efficiency of the impact.Methods:Using the "Henan Province Health and Life Finance Annual Report" in 2015 as the main source of data,collected data on the number of health technicians,the average number of open beds,the number of fixed assets,the number of medical personnel,the number of people discharged,the business income and so on.The three-stage DEA model is used to measure and analyze the input-output efficiency before and after the impact of the policy environmental factors and random errors.Results:1.The results of the first stage DEA model show that the mean operating efficiency(TE1)is: Specialized Hospital(0.769)> General Hospital(0.750)> Chinese Medicine Hospital(0.712);The pure technical efficiency mean(PTE1)is: Chinese medicine hospital(0.811)> specialist hospital(0.790)> general hospital(0.768);The scale efficiency mean(SE1)is: General Hospital(0.976)> Specialist Hospital(0.970)> Chinese Medicine Hospital(0.873).2.The second-stage SFA regression analysis showed that,for general hospitals,the increase in financial input will result in a waste of average open beds,but will increase the use of fixed assets.The increase in investment in science and education will increase the average number of open beds and the use of fixed assets.For Chinese medicine hospitals,the increase in financial investment will result in health workers,the average number of open beds and the loss of fixed assets investment,and the increase in science and education investment will increase the utilization rate of health workers and average open beds,reduce the efficiency of fixed assets.For specialist hospitals,the increase in financial investment will increase the use of fixed assets,but the increase in investment in science and education will result in three waste of investment.3.The third stage DEA model results show that,after excluding the influence of external environmental factors and random error variables such as financial input and science and education investment,the "net operating efficiency" of the general hospital has increased compared with the first stage,Chinese medicine hospitals and specialist hospitals "net operating efficiency" is reduced.Conclusion:1.The three-stage DEA model is feasible in estimating the input-output efficiency of public hospitals in Henan Province.2.There are still some room for improvement in the input-output efficiency of public hospitals in Henan province and above.3.Financial input,science and education investment and other external factors on the public hospital input-output efficiency differences,in practice should consider the differentiated financial subsidy policy.
